Australian designers giving up on getting Shein copies removed

Australian designers are abandoning efforts to remove their copied designs from Chinese fast-fashion retailer Shein, citing the tedious complaint process. Designers including Klaudia Burzynska and Emily Gradon report finding numerous duplicates of their work on Shein, sometimes using their original marketing images. Small business owners say legal action is too costly and time-consuming compared to Shein's vast scale.
